在当前互联网环境中,许多人为了访问被限制的网站和服务,选择使用代理工具。Shadowsocks作为一种高效的代理工具,受到广大用户的青睐。本文将详细介绍如何在Windows系统上下载和使用Shadowsocks,以帮助您快速搭建自己的代理环境。
什么是Shadowsocks?
Shadowsocks是一种安全的加密代理,旨在帮助用户绕过网络审查和提高网络安全性。它通过使用 SOCKS5 协议实现代理功能,支持多种平台,包括 Windows、macOS、Linux、Android 和 iOS。与其他代理工具相比,Shadowsocks具有配置简单、速度快、延迟低等优点。
如何下载Shadowsocks Windows客户端?
1. 访问官方网站
要下载Shadowsocks Windows客户端,首先您需要访问其官方网站。官方网站是获取软件的最安全渠道,您可以通过以下链接访问:
2. 选择Windows客户端
在官方网站中,找到下载页面,并选择适合您Windows系统的客户端版本。通常,最新版本会提供更好的性能和功能。
3. 下载软件
点击下载链接,您的浏览器将自动开始下载。请注意,下载的文件通常为ZIP压缩包,解压后会得到可执行文件。您需要确保下载完成后再进行下一步操作。
如何安装Shadowsocks Windows客户端?
1. 解压缩下载的文件
下载完成后,找到该ZIP文件并右键点击,选择“解压到当前文件夹”。这将创建一个包含Shadowsocks可执行文件和配置文件的文件夹。
2. 运行Shadowsocks
在解压后的文件夹中,找到Shadowsocks.exe文件并双击运行。您可能会收到安全警告,确认后允许其运行。
3. 配置Shadowsocks
启动程序后,您需要进行必要的配置:
- 服务器地址:输入您的Shadowsocks服务器的IP地址。
- 端口:输入服务器提供的端口号。
- 密码:输入连接的密码。
- 加密方式:选择服务器提供的加密方式。通常使用AES-256-GCM。
配置完成后,点击“确定”以保存设置。
如何使用Shadowsocks进行代理?
1. 启动Shadowsocks服务
在Shadowsocks窗口中,点击“启动”按钮,以启动代理服务。此时,您应该可以在系统托盘看到Shadowsocks的图标。
2. 设置浏览器代理
要使用Shadowsocks进行代理,您需要将浏览器的代理设置为localhost和您配置的本地端口(默认为1080)。具体设置步骤如下:
- 在浏览器中打开设置。
- 找到网络设置或代理设置选项。
- 选择手动配置代理,并输入以下信息:
- HTTP代理:localhost
- 端口:1080
3. 访问被屏蔽的网站
完成上述设置后,您就可以通过浏览器访问被屏蔽的网站了。享受更快的浏览体验吧!
Shadowsocks的常见问题解答(FAQ)
Q1:Shadowsocks在Windows上运行不正常,怎么办?
A1:如果您在Windows上运行Shadowsocks遇到问题,请尝试以下步骤:
- 确保您的Shadowsocks配置正确,尤其是服务器地址和端口号。
- 检查您的防火墙设置,确保Shadowsocks未被阻止。
- 尝试以管理员身份运行Shadowsocks。
Q2:如何更换Shadowsocks服务器?
A2:在Shadowsocks的主界面,右键点击托盘图标,选择“服务器设置”。在这里,您可以添加新的服务器或更改现有服务器的设置。
Q3:Shadowsocks支持哪些加密方式?
A3:Shadowsocks支持多种加密方式,包括,但不限于:
- AES-256-GCM
- AES-192-GCM
- AES-128-GCM
- ChaCha20 选择合适的加密方式可以提高安全性和速度。
Q4:使用Shadowsocks是否安全?
A4:Shadowsocks在数据传输中采用加密技术,可以有效保护您的隐私。然而,使用时仍需注意安全,确保选择可信的服务器。
结论
通过本文的指导,您应该已经掌握了如何在Windows系统上下载、安装和使用Shadowsocks的基本流程。Shadowsocks不仅能帮助您绕过网络限制,还能提升网络安全性。希望您能够顺利使用Shadowsocks,享受更加自由和安全的上网体验。